About the Item

From the Stieff Silver Company in Baltimore, Maryland, a sterling silver liquor collar tag, circa 1930s. The rectangular and curved tag is engraved, Rye, in a block type with a deeply engraved border. It hangs from a sterling chain on any decanter, or bottle, adding timeless style to your bar. 2 in. L x 1 in. W with a 2.75 in. drop Makers marks, Sterling In excellent condition, showing the expected lightly polished patina.
